About Veterans Memorial Medical Center (VMMC)

The Veterans Memorial Medical Center (formerly known as Veterans Memorial Hospital) was established in 1955 with full US Government assistance under the US Veterans Administration to provide quality hospitalization, medical care and treatment to Filipino veterans as provided by U.S. public law. The patients were originally those who suffer from service-connected disabilities arising from their services with the USAFFE, recognized guerrilla units, Philippine Scouts, and Philippine Commonwealth...

Bagong Barrio EDSA Carousel Stop

About Bagong Barrio EDSA Carousel Stop

This is the Bagong Barrio median stop of the EDSA Carousel busway. It is accessible via elevated pedestrian walkways.
